Side Part Hairstyles for the Contemporary Man
The side part remains a timeless choice, offering a sharp contrast that highlights facial structure. From clean, minimalist partings to asymmetrical variations, this style enhances natural jawlines and adds dimension. It pairs effortlessly with tailored suits, smart casual outfits, and even textured crew cuts, making it ideal for everyday wear and professional settings alike.

Textured Sides and Clean Lines
For a modern twist, blend a side part with slightly textured sides or fades that soften the jawline. This approach balances boldness with elegance, perfect for men who want to stand out without sacrificing sophistication. Incorporating subtle layering ensures movement and dimension, bringing life to otherwise flat hair textures.

Beard and Side Part Harmony
Pairing a side part with a full beard creates striking contrast—thick, well-groomed facial hair framed by clean lines intensifies facial features. Keep beard edges aligned with part direction to enhance definition. This combination works beautifully with vintage or contemporary suits, exuding confidence and attention to detail.
